Who studies at Trevecca Nazarene University?

Trevecca Nazarene University enrolls a moderately sized incoming class each year, with approximately 375 freshmen and about 70 transfer students, resulting in an average total new student population around 445. These figures place the university in the lower third nationally in terms of freshman and transfer enrollment size, indicating a relatively smaller influx of new students compared to many other institutions.

Examining the age distribution reveals a diverse student body spanning a wide range of life stages. Among undergraduate students, a significant portion falls within the traditional college age group, with 622 aged 18 to 19, and 544 aged 20 to 21. However, there is also a substantial number of undergraduates who are older, including 190 aged 22 to 24 and 84 aged 25 to 29. Graduate students tend to be even older on average, with notable populations in age brackets from 22 to 24 up to 50 to 64, including 310 students aged 40 to 49 and 233 aged 50 to 64, reflecting engagement from adult learners and professionals pursuing advanced degrees later in their careers.

The ethnic composition at Trevecca Nazarene University is quantitatively described but relatively modest in diversity when compared with broader national averages. The largest group comprises 917 white students. Hispanic and African American students represent notable minorities, with 250 and 187 individuals respectively. Smaller groups include 33 Asian students, 11 Native American students, 4 Pacific Islanders, and 67 students identifying as multiracial. Additionally, 52 students fall into an unknown racial or ethnic category. These figures offer prospective students a transparent view of the campus demographic, showing a primarily white student base alongside a spectrum of other ethnic backgrounds.

Data on in-state and out-of-state residency, as well as the representation of international students, is not available, limiting insight into geographic diversity. Nonetheless, the age and ethnic data highlight a campus population that includes both traditional-aged students and a considerable number of mature learners, which may appeal to those seeking an educational environment with generational variety.

How does student life look like at Trevecca Nazarene University?

Student life at Trevecca Nazarene University includes a variety of cultural and wellness activities that contribute to a balanced campus experience. The university supports creative expression with opportunities in drama and chorus, as well as a campus newspaper that engages students in journalistic pursuits.

Health and counseling services are available on campus, with both a health clinic and psychological counseling offices provided to support student well-being. However, certain specialized services such as legal services, a veterans affairs office, and a women's center are not present on the campus.

What libraries are available to students at Trevecca Nazarene University?

Trevecca Nazarene University offers students access to two libraries, with Waggoner Library serving as the main facility. The total number of libraries places the university slightly above the median in comparison to other institutions.

The library system provides a moderate collection size, holding approximately 55,480 physical books, which ranks in the lower 40 percent among peer institutions. Additionally, students can access around 43 subscriptions to various periodicals and journals, a figure also positioned within the bottom 40 percent.

Digital resources include about 91,401 digital subscriptions and 485,267 ebooks. These digital collections are somewhat limited when compared to other universities, falling near the lower half in percentile rankings. The university supports research needs with access to 111 databases, similarly ranked around the median.

Library facilities accommodate study needs with available study rooms and regular established hours, totaling 94 hours of weekly service. Both physical and digital access is provided to students, and the staff are trained to assist with research and resource use. However, the libraries do not offer all-day access.

The libraries also participate in shared collections, enhancing the breadth of resources available beyond the campus holdings.
